Requirements
- You should have a strong background in software development, expert level knowledge of SQL, and a good understanding of crypto trading.
- You should have the ability to work independently, have str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with a desire to own issues and see them through to resolution.
- Excellent programming skills in Python and strong working knowledge of Pandas and PySpark libraries.
- Excellent knowledge of relational databases and SQL.
- Experience with integration of multiple platforms.
- Experience with ETL processes.
- Experience providing first-line support for business clients.
- Full SDLC process experience.
- Excellent communications skills, both written and verbal.
- (Desirable) Technical experience with Databricks or any similar Delta Lake platforms.
- (Desirable) Experience working with large datasets.
- (Desirable) Experience with AWS cloud deployments and API.
- (Desirable) Experience with Docker and Kubernetes.
- (Desirable) Experience with Go, C#, or Java.
- (Desirable) Familiarity with financial statements (e.g. balance sheets, income statements / PnL).
- (Desirable) Familiarity with Crypto trading (spot, DeFi, and derivatives).
What the job involves
- We are seeking a skilled Python developer to join our dynamic Financial Engineering team; where you'll build innovative reporting solutions that drive key financial decisions.
- This is a unique opportunity to work at the intersection of technology and finance, tackling complex challenges in a fast-paced, impact-driven environment.
- Collaborate with the Finance Engineering team to maintain and enhance existing solutions.
- Work with internal Finance and Accounting clients to develop new solutions.
- Provide first-line support to internal clients. This involves dealing with queries from clients and identifying and resolving issues.
- Contribute to new Finance Engineering initiatives.
